C# Tools

Open-source C# projects categorized as Tools

Top 23 C# Tool Projects

  • ShareX

    ShareX is a free and open source program that lets you capture or record any area of your screen and share it with a single press of a key. It also allows uploading images, text or other types of files to many supported destinations you can choose from.

    Project mention: Is there a pattern for file name in ShareX? · Issue #2037 · ShareX/ShareX | reddit.com/r/u_Shot-Elderberry-7913 | 2023-01-30
  • YARP

    A toolkit for developing high-performance HTTP reverse proxy applications.

    Project mention: .NET Monthly Roundup - January 2023 | dev.to | 2023-02-03

    ➡️ Release 2.0.0-RC.1 · microsoft/reverse-proxy · GitHub ➡️ Visual Studio 2022 17.5 Preview 3 is here!

  • InfluxDB

    Build time-series-based applications quickly and at scale.. InfluxDB is the Time Series Platform where developers build real-time applications for analytics, IoT and cloud-native services. Easy to start, it is available in the cloud or on-premises.

  • Opserver

    Stack Exchange's Monitoring System (by opserver)

  • NETworkManager

    A powerful tool for managing networks and troubleshoot network problems!

    Project mention: NETworkManager - A powerful tool for managing networks and troubleshoot network problems! | reddit.com/r/coolgithubprojects | 2022-12-19
  • Open Live Writer

    An open source fork of Windows Live Writer

  • UnitsNet

    Makes life working with units of measurement just a little bit better.

    Project mention: General feedback on my first python script | reddit.com/r/learnpython | 2022-12-31

    https://github.com/angularsen/UnitsNet is sort of an extreme example of this, and their https://github.com/angularsen/UnitsNet/blob/master/Common/UnitDefinitions/Length.json gives an example of how to allow multiple names for units.

  • Myrtille

    A native HTML4 / HTML5 Remote Desktop Protocol and SSH client

    Project mention: Blazor RDP client | reddit.com/r/Blazor | 2022-10-28

    I've used https://github.com/cedrozor/myrtille

  • SonarLint

    Clean code begins in your IDE with SonarLint. Up your coding game and discover issues early. SonarLint is a free plugin that helps you find & fix bugs and security issues from the moment you start writing code. Install from your favorite IDE marketplace today.

  • MyBox

    MyBox is a set of attributes, tools and extensions for Unity

    Project mention: Is it possible to toggle a field serialization on bool value? (true=serialize, false= deserialize) | reddit.com/r/Unity2D | 2022-10-21

    If you dont want to spend the money there is also MyBox, is a free collection of attributes and it comes with one that hides variables on the inspector based on a condition.

  • Netling

    Netling is a load tester client for easy web testing.

  • Depressurizer

    A Steam library categorizing tool.

    Project mention: I honestly forgot steam had this feature | reddit.com/r/CuratedTumblr | 2023-01-30

    You can use something like https://github.com/Depressurizer/Depressurizer to Categorize the games for you.

  • Downloader

    Fast, cross-platform and reliable multipart downloader with asynchronous progress events for .NET applications.

    Project mention: Any recommendation of download library? | reddit.com/r/csharp | 2022-07-30

    I have tried https://github.com/bezzad/Downloader this one, but it didn't meet my expectations. And tried to search in GitHub and Nuget, I don't really find some download libraries that looks good (some of them are not maintaining or poor functional) My expectation is quite simple, just multi thread downloading and can be intergrade with Polly well.

  • unity-texture-packer

    :hammer: Utility to combine color channels from different textures into a single output.

    Project mention: Why materials are so badly rendered in my project ? | reddit.com/r/Unity3D | 2022-05-17

    Hmm a quick google turned up with this: https://github.com/andydbc/unity-texture-packer not sure how good it is but i usally pack them in photoshop myself

  • PumkinsAvatarTools

    A toolbox for easily setting up VRChat avatars in Unity. Adds functionality to the editor and automates some of the tedious tasks.

    Project mention: FBX Import Issues | reddit.com/r/VRchat | 2023-01-29

    Instead, find the .fbx file (or OBJ) that came with the avatar and put that into Blender, then use https://github.com/rurre/PumkinsAvatarTools/releases/tag/1.1.1 to copy thing over from the already setup avatar. Remember that while exporting in Blender, disable it adding leaf bones, it is in one of the drop downs when exporting.

  • SmartCode

    SmartCode = IDataSource -> IBuildTask -> IOutput => Build Everything!!!

  • csharpier

    CSharpier is an opinionated code formatter for c#.

    Project mention: how to bring order to a legacy codebase using editorconfig and dotnet format? it is only fixing whitespace issues | reddit.com/r/csharp | 2023-01-13
  • Fake JSON Server

    Fake JSON Server is a Fake REST API that can be used as a Back End for prototyping or as a template for a CRUD Back End.

  • reconness

    ReconNess is a platform to allow continuous recon (CR) where you can set up a pipeline of #recon tools (Agents) and trigger it base on schedule or events.

  • Mockaco

    🐵 HTTP mock server, useful to stub services and simulate dynamic API responses, leveraging ASP.NET Core features, built-in fake data generation and pure C# scripting

  • Infinity Crawler

    A simple but powerful web crawler library for .NET

  • CTR-tools

    Crash Team Racing (PS1) tools - a C# framework and a set of tools by DCxDemo to parse files found in the original kart racing game by Naughty Dog.

  • vsSolutionBuildEvent

    🎛 Event-Catcher with variety of advanced Actions to service projects, libraries, build processes, runtime environment of the Visual Studio, MSBuild Tools, and …

  • AnyStatus

    A remote control for your CI/CD pipelines and more

  • FontAwesomeNet

    Font-Awesome for .NET(Windows Forms and WPF).

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2023-02-03.

C# Tools related posts


What are some of the best open-source Tool projects in C#? This list will help you:

Project Stars
1 ShareX 23,058
2 YARP 6,229
3 Opserver 4,194
4 NETworkManager 3,384
5 Open Live Writer 2,421
6 UnitsNet 1,798
7 Myrtille 1,498
8 MyBox 1,411
9 Netling 1,287
10 Depressurizer 1,245
11 Downloader 704
12 unity-texture-packer 595
13 PumkinsAvatarTools 557
14 SmartCode 540
15 csharpier 535
16 Fake JSON Server 348
17 reconness 267
18 Mockaco 266
19 Infinity Crawler 198
20 CTR-tools 104
21 vsSolutionBuildEvent 67
22 AnyStatus 53
23 FontAwesomeNet 41
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ives